What are your child’s strengths and weaknesses?
Get out a piece of paper and write three things that you see as your child’s strengths. Next, jot down three of their most aggravating weak points. After you’ve done that, think about which list was easier to make? If you’re like most, it was their weaknesses. It’s much easier to list the negatives.
Your child would probably also find it easier to list the negative things about themselves. That’s why it’s so important for us parents to praise our kids for their unique personalities, and their unique abilities.
